Job Description

I.       GENERAL JOB SUMMARY:

a.     Responsible for supporting the plant operations at the Durham facility. Technicians operate 7-days per week utilizing different shifts. Technicians will provide services in numerous areas within site services. Technicians must be forward thinking individuals who are able to flow to the work. Functioning as a member of the Site Services Team and operating in an empowered team environment. Technicians are responsible for safeguarding all company personnel, property, and assets, preventing theft or loss of company property, and enforcing company, local, state, and federal rules, and regulations. Technicians will have responsibility for access control of all employees, visitors, contract and service personnel and truck drivers to the site. Technicians will report to the Emergency Manager.

II.     Shift Schedule

a)     Rotating 12-hour shift, 2-2-3 schedule. Rotates every 28 days from days to nights or nights to days. Shift starts at 6 and ends at 6.

  • Provides technical guidance to employees and colleagues on all site fire protection, life safety and security systems.
  • Primary emergency responder on site serving as a permanent member of the sites emergency response team to include fire suppression, hazardous materials, confined space, and high angle rescue, Oxygen alarms, medical and Security.
  • Will serve as a full-time member of the site’s emergency response and medical teams.
  • Will sign high risk work permits.
  • Complete preventative maintenance work for various items around the site that is owned by Emergency    Management.
  • Teams with local Fire Marshal's office and current insurance provider.
  • Will be the lead team during inclement weather events to ensure the safety of the site.

X.     QUALIFICATIONS:

·       Required

                                               i.     High School Diploma or GED required

                                              ii.     Candidate must have 3-years’ experience or combined experience in Firefighting, Rescue, Fire Life Safety Systems, or Loss Prevention.

                                             iii.     Candidate must possess a current NC EMT-B or NC EMR certification.

                                             iv.     Candidate must be certified at minimum of Firefighter Level 1 and must be able to obtain Firefighter Level 2 within 24 months of hire.

                                              v.     Must be willing to work shift work, weekends, and holidays.
